Source: Acerola fruit extract often used in North America because of its high vitamin C content. Until the discovery of the camu-camu plant, the richest known natural source of vitamin C was the extract of the acerola fruit. Acerola fruit extract contains further substances like provitamin A, vitamin B1, vitamin B2, niacin, protein, iron, phosphorus and calcium. Through this unique combination acerolafruitextract is assumed to have a substantially greater anti-oxidative effect as well as bio availablity than that of synthetical vitamin C. Especially for people with allergies against citrus fruits, acerola fruit extract represents a true alternative. Acerola cherry extract. Cat No: EXTC-168.

The enzyme was originally characterized from bacteria that produce the tripeptides bialaphos and phosalacine, which inhibit plant and bacterial glutamine synthetases. It is a radical S-adenosyl-L-methionine (SAM) enzyme that contains a [4Fe-4S] center and a methylcob(III)alamin cofactor. According to the proposed mechanism, the reduced iron-sulfur center donates an electron to SAM, resulting in homolytic cleavage of the carbon-sulfur bond to form a 5'-deoxyadenosyl radical that abstracts the hydrogen atom from the P-H bond of the substrate, forming a phosphinate-centered radical. This radical reacts with methylcob(III)alamin to produce the methylated product and cob...hosphinothricin-L-alanyl-L-alanine or N-acetyl-demethylphosphinothricin-L-alanyl-L-leucine, the intermediates in the biosynthesis of bialaphos and phosalacine, respectively. This transformation produces the only example of a carbon-phosphorus-carbon linkage known to occur in nature. Group: Enzymes. Synonyms: phpK (gene name); bcpD (gene name); P-methylase. Native Microbial Xanthine Oxidase
Xanthine oxidase is a molybdenum-containing enzyme that is found in the cytosol, and may be strongly inhibited by flavonoids. It plays a vital role in the metabolism of some drugs, as well as purines and pyrimidines. It is also known to be a biological source of reactive oxygen species. Xanthine oxidase was shown to be involved in the reduction of cytochrome c by the generation of superoxide anions following the oxidation of xanthine. These free radicals are responsible for reducing cytochrome c. Allopurinol is a synthetic drug show to inhibit xanthine oxidase. Applications: This enzyme is useful for enzymatic determination of inorganic phosphorus, 5?-nucleotidase and adenosine deaminase when coupled with purine-nucleoside phosphorylase and uricase. Native Microorganism Xanthine oxidase
Xanthine oxidase is a form of xanthine oxidoreductase, a type of enzyme that generates reactive oxygen species. These enzymes catalyze the oxidation of hypoxanthine to xanthine and can further catalyze the oxidation of xanthine to uric acid. These enzymes play an important role in the catabolism of purines in some species, including humans. Applications: This enzyme is useful for enzymatic determination of inorganic phosphorus, 5'-nucleotidase and adenosine deaminase when coupled with purine-nucleoside phosphorylase and uricase. Phosphonomycin Calcium salt
It is produced by the strain of Str. fradiae NRRL-3417, Str. viridchromogenes NRRL-3413. It's an antibiotic that contains phosphorus. It has anti-gram positive bacterial and negative bacterial activity, inorganic phosphorus and sodium chloride can reduce its activity. It has protective effect on mice infected with Staphylococcus aureus, Salmonella typhi and Salmonella paratyphi B by oral administration. Sodium nitrite
Chemical formula is NaNO2, in which N has a valency is + III.It is colorless or yellow crystal, the relative density is 2.168 (0?), the melting point is 271?, and it is decomposed when 320?. It is soluble in water, and aqueous solution is alkaline because of nitrate hydrolysis. Sodium nitrite has the characteristics of reduction and oxidation and is mainly oxidation. In acidic solution, the main performance is oxidation. In alkaline solution or in case of strong oxidizing agent, its performance is reduction. With sulfur, phosphorus, organic matter and other friction or impact can cause combustion or explosion. Sodium nitrite can be placed in the air with the oxygen reaction, and gradually produce sodium nitrate: NaNO2+1/2O2=NaNO3. Uses: When using strong acidic sodium nitrite, it can be nitrited to nitric acid. nitrite is very unstable, easily decomposed into nitrogen dioxide, nitric oxide and water.
